Telangana government allocates Rs. 40 crore worth land to Owaisi Hospital
On the request of Owaisi Hospital and Research Center owner and MIM floor leader Akbaruddin Owaisi, the state government has allocated 6500 square yards of land worth Rs. 40 crore for the expansion of Owaisi hospital at Chandrayangutta. The land will be given to lease for 99 years or at the minimal price as it is rendering medical services to the poor. The MIM floor leader has held discussions with Chief Minister K Chandrasekhar Rao with respect to the land which lies behind the current Owaisi Hospital in Bandlaguda. Earlier in 2012-13, the MIM party had thought of getting land at Masab Tank for constructing another hospital but did not succeed in procuring it.
